Epibatidine

Epibatidine is a potent poisonous alkaloid found on the skin of the Epipedobates anthonyi species of poison dart frog. These frogs, like other poison dart frogs, are best known for their ability to sequester poisons from their prey and secrete these poisons onto their backs. Epibatidine is unique to Epipedobates tricolor and is not found on other poison frogs in the family dendrobatidae.
